%% Generator:
%% At least one number on each field
%% el(I,J,X) means on row I, column J is the natural number X
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--dom(I),
     --dom(J),
     ++el(I, J, s(0)),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(0))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(0)))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(0))))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(s(0)))))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(s(s(0))))))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(s(s(s(0)))))))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(s(s(s(s(0))))))))),
     ++el(I, J, s(s(s(s(s(s(s(s(s(0))))))))))]).

%% Restriction:
%% No two same numbers on a field (dual of previous)
%% This is in fact redundant in combination of the previous generator and 
%% already one of the following constraints
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--el(I, J, X),
     --el(I, J, X1),
     ++equal(X, X1)]).

%% Restriction:
%% No number occurs twice in a row:
%% (J = J1) :- el(I,J,X), el(I,J1,X1), (X = X1).
%% slightly simpler:
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--el(I, J, X),
     --el(I, J1, X),
     ++equal(J, J1)]).

%% Restriction:
%% No number occurs twice in a column:
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--el(I, J, X),
     --el(I1, J, X),
     ++equal(I, I1)]).

%% Each subfield contains no number twice:
%% Note: It is sufficient to specify only along the diagonals,
%% as along the row and columns the general row and column restrictions
%% above subsume the corresponding ones for the subfields.
%% Notice we do a little bit of integer arithmetic (+1 and +2) to talk
%% about the fields in a given subfield.
%% Perhaps more readable formulation of the axioms is like
%% subfield(I,J) -> 
%% 	( el(I,J,X) & el(s(I),s(J),X1) -> -(X = X1)).
%% which translates to
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--subfield(I, J),
     --el(I, J, X),
     --el(s(I), s(J), X)]).

input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--subfield(I, J),
     --el(I, J, X),
     --el(s(I), s(s(J)), X)]).

input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--subfield(I, J),
     --el(I, J, X),
     --el(s(s(I)), s(J), X)]).

input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--subfield(I, J),
     --el(I, J, X),
     --el(s(s(I)), s(s(J)), X)]).

%% Some additional constraints. They are redundant but help 
%% to solve the Sudoku in a deterministic way quite often. 
%% I think the underlying heuristics used by people is called 
%% 'crosshatching'. 
%% In every subfield, every value must be put somewhere
input_clause(unknown,hypothesis,
    [--subfield(I, J),
     --dom(X),
     ++el(I, J, X),
     ++el(I, s(J), X),
     ++el(I, s(s(J)), X),
     ++el(s(I), J, X),
     ++el(s(I), s(J), X),
     ++el(s(I), s(s(J)), X),
     ++el(s(s(I)), J, X),
     ++el(s(s(I)), s(J), X),
     ++el(s(s(I)), s(s(J)), X)]).
